Lakewood Hospital unveils new Coronary Care Unit.(WORKING THE ROOM)
Inside Business, February, 2007
On Jan. 8, Lakewood Hospital unveiled its $2.65 million, newly renovated Coronary Care Unit. The state-of-the-art, 11-bed unit features technological and comfort upgrades including a critical care waiting room, family consultation room, Intensive Care office and Neuro Integrated Care Unit entrance.
The CCU, which serves more than 2,000 patients a year, marks the completion of the first phase of a three-year critical care renovation project that will also include renovations to the hospital's Neuro Integrated Care Unit and Intensive Care Unit.
